Formula One chief Bernie Ecclestone has brushed aside any security fears about the Bahrain Grand Prix, which was cancelled last year, following the nasty riots that broke out in the country, killing 34 people.
"Not at all, it's business as usual. I don't need any personal security, but whatever's necessary will be looked after," The Daily Express quoted Ecclestone, as saying.
